Recalled products   

  1. Dimension Vista System-Hemoglobin A1C (HBA1C) A

Reason

An internal study has shown that variance is introduced into the percentage of HBA1C result when the sample is run from the small sample container (SSC). Previously (VC-14-03) cyclosporine was identified as under-recovering when run from the SSC. CAPA investigation has found that an unintentional dilution of the sample occurs when whole blood samples are transferred from the SSC to the aliquot well. The percentage of HBA1C is a ration of two components. With the percentage of HBA1C, the unintentional dilution of sample introduces variance into the final percentage of HBA1C result.
